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5340098 315 2687
3749022248 9823
3749022248 9823
265096783 84522 2697007398
All about undefined
Interested in learning more?
3749022248 9823
265096783 84522 2697007398
See more
1208829947 09892283
19172 7169536154 8231
See more
84400439 38135
5054218903 4893 334
See more